FS: 2007 WRX Wagon WRB Clean title low miles

$18,500 obo
Clean title in hand
Registration just paid and good until 9/2013
40,000 miles
5 speed
Clean interior 9/10
Clean exterior 8/10

Mild mods includes-
SPT catback exhaust
Invidia divorced wastegate downpipe
STi top mount intercooler,
Cobb Accessport Tuned by GST
Cobb lowering springs on stock shocks,
Hallman pro rx manual boost controller,
ACT street clutch,
Walbro 255lph fuel pump,
VF48 turbocharger
Cobb turbo heatshield,
Silver 04' STi rims (All rims in perfect condition)
Kartboy shortthrow shifter with shiftknob
Prosport turbo boost gauge (broken)

Factory upgrades-
Subaru rubber floor mats,
Subaru extended armrest,
Subaru Homelink rearview mirror
